Description

Help your students find the perimeter of a shape (common core standard 3.MD.8) with these start 2 finish puzzles! Your students will be engaged and able to self-check their answers when they complete this fun math center.

What's included?

  • 9 differentiated puzzles for finding the perimeter of the shape (the size of the numbers vary from puzzle to puzzle, along with the shape. Some shapes are irregular shapes too.)
  • Answer keys
  • Google version so that your students can complete it digitally if you prefer!

This product in use:

  • Students begin with the strip that says "start" and solves the problem on that strip. Then they look for the next strip that has that answer. This continues until they arrive at the "finish" strip.
